Journeyman Electrician - 3rd Shift
Full Time
Holland, MI, US
Today
Requisition ID: 4208
Title: Journeyman Electrician
Reports to: Facilities Supervisor
Location: Holland, MI
LG Energy Solution Michigan Inc. () develops and manufactures large lithium-ion polymer batteries and packs for electric vehicle (EV) and energy storage applications. Come join the leader in advanced EV batteries! www.lgenergymi.com
Summary:
Assemble, install, test, and maintain electrical equipment to ensure continuous production, execute regular preventive maintenance plan (TPM) and modify equipment as needed. This position is focused on PLC controls-related work and will be involved with mechanical or electrical work as needed and as qualified.
Responsibilities:
Lead repair and maintenance for various HVAC systems and equipment, including Chillers, Boilers, and AHUs
Perform technical and electrical work to troubleshoot, repair, and modify equipment, including programmable logic controllers (PLCs)
Maintain proficiency with the Building Management System (BMS) and recommend upgrades for efficient operations
Strategize equipment optimization based on building characteristics
Provide coaching, training, and direction to maintenance staff
Responsible for maintaining utility equipment, HVAC systems, and process supporting equipment
Regularly inspect equipment for normal operation
Complete additional projects as assigned, such as wiring new sensors, procuring materials, and sizing wire
Coordinate maintenance with external sources for complex issues
Track and document repairs, manage vendor relations, and order parts/tools/materials
Facilitate inventory management and perform preventative maintenance
Ensure a safe work environment and monitor data from measuring devices
Support Energy Engineering Department projects and assist with equipment programming
Handle warranty work by contacting manufacturers
Perform physical tasks, including lifting, climbing ladders, and assembling large and small part assemblies/components, and provide backup support for other technicians when required
Maintain cleanliness at the work-site according to standards
Follow existing cleaning SOP's during downtime (e.g. line stop, waiting time, etc.), which includes cleaning your designated machine and/or surrounding work area
Maintain cleanliness at work-site in accordance with 5S3R Standards:
Sort, Set in order, Shine, Standardize, Sustain
Right Location, Right Quantity, Right Container
Follow existing cleaning SOP's during downtime (e.g. line stop, waiting time, etc.), which includes cleaning your designated machine and/or surrounding work area
Perform other duties as assigned
Qualifications:
High School Diploma or GED required; Vocational Certificate or Associates Degree preferred or equivalent, relevant experience
Journeyman license preferred
Experience:
Pneumatic and hydraulics experience
3 to 5+ years of experience preferred
Manufacturing experience preferred
Skills:
Reading schematics
Working independently and across teams
Troubleshooting
Active learning
Problem solving and critical thinking
Computer proficiency
Making decisions in a fast-paced environment
Flexibility in response to multiple and/or changing priorities
Lifting and handling materials
MS Office Suite
